Output f7c6cad0bdd61cd0486f364944e3ed20fc81b49b42ae32f3edc98e2b519ee182:3

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5698b3646982371097a235f6fff7d10db722b37 OP_EQUAL
address
3Q4durUNCW9t7SCyn216pFgEn7j4f2oS2M
transaction
f7c6cad0bdd61cd0486f364944e3ed20fc81b49b42ae32f3edc98e2b519ee182
confirmations
390525
spent
true